Overview
Allstate Corporation is one of the largest publicly held personal lines property and casualty insurers in the United States. Founded in 1931 by Sears, Roebuck and Company as a mail-order auto insurer, Allstate became an independent publicly traded company in 1995 and has grown into a diversified protection services provider with annual revenue exceeding USD 64B in 2024.
Headquartered in Northbrook, Illinois, Allstate offers auto, home, life, and commercial insurance alongside an expanding portfolio of identity protection, vehicle service contracts, and embedded insurance products. The company is recognized by its iconic "You're in Good Hands" brand promise and distributes through a national network of exclusive agents, independent agents, and direct digital channels.
In 2024, Allstate demonstrated a strong operational recovery -- its recorded combined ratio fell to 90.1, generating USD 1.3B of underwriting income, compared to an underwriting loss of USD 803M in 2023. The company has been executing a "Transformative Growth" plan that emphasizes telematics-driven pricing, digital distribution, and AI-enhanced claims automation.
